Output 63ebf147d337327d80c251eb29eac14dea9b4b41e96adb4ae1f88ae706f26122:5

value
1955860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bb4c3784b5170c1f3bf59d1576c685ed36d8529 OP_EQUAL
address
3BWWmjxpMb9hjdDqP16865w5a8WsWuCpVL
transaction
63ebf147d337327d80c251eb29eac14dea9b4b41e96adb4ae1f88ae706f26122
spent
true